Pool car keys at Verdane Logistics are kept in the grey key cabinet beside the ground-floor stairwell, next to the facilities noticeboard. Sign the logbook before taking any key and return it by end of shift. The cabinet locks automatically. To open it, use the access code below.

staff pass of fajof-fawif = bdg-ES-2

# Document Transport: Uniform Dispatch — Morreth Depot

This page governs transport of uniform consignments to the newly opened Morreth depot. All shipments use the bonded Ellwick courier service, booked through the dispatch desk no later than noon the day prior. Each consignment carries a sealed manifest; the courier may not open boxes in transit. Receiving staff count boxes at the dock before signing. The confidential courier hand-over instruction is maintained directly below.

drop instructions, bahif-bahip: the norax feniel courier leaves the drumir kaseth rusir ledger at gate 1983 under passcode 849948

## Tuning

The receipt mailer (Almsgate) batches donation receipts and sends through the Thornquay relay. On-call: if the queue backs up, resist the urge to crank batch size — the relay rate-limits per connection, and bigger batches just mean bigger retries. Scale worker count first, then shorten the flush interval. Dedupe window must stay longer than the retry horizon or donors get duplicate receipts, which generates tickets. All knobs live in one place and are read at worker start. Current production values follow.

tuning table, kajop-yafof:
QUOTAS = {
    "wenath": 10,
    "ulaael": 5,
}

## Deployment

The Tumblekey locker service handles resident access to the laundry lockers in Perrin Court buildings. Deploys go through the Hoistline pipeline; merges to main auto-ship to staging. Reviewer note: the unlock grace period and keypad retry limits are environment-scoped, so check both configs before approving. The values currently deployed to production are listed below.

config for hawip-bahop:
[fendor]
host = fendor.paliqworks.corp
user = fendor_svc
database = fendor_prod